Even if you are a fan of somebody’s work, it doesn’t mean that you would want to be in their shoes. Baseball legend John Kruk‘s life story does a good job of testifying to this. Although Kruk built a good reputation for himself in the baseball world as an MLB star, the retired athlete is a huge fan of one more sport. Turns out Kruk has been a pro wrestling fan for a long while.

Despite being a ‘fan-boy’ for pro wrestling, particularly WWE, Kruk never wanted to join the industry. The reason behind it was revealed in a podcast with Corey Graves recently. You might be shocked to know that he credits the likes of Hulk Hogan for the same.

It is important to remember that Kruk’s height is 5’10” tall. This is significant for noting down why the baseball player did not wish to become a pro wrestler. In the recent episode of the podcast, ‘After the Bell’, Kruk appeared as a guest. A big reason for his appearance was the fact that the three times MLB All-Star has been a long-term WWE fan.

However, he had an interesting reply when Graves asked him the reason for not pursuing a career in pro wrestling. After admitting his average height as a factor, Kruk said, “I can’t imagine walking in the ring with Stone Cold or Hulk Hogan or someone like that and just getting annihilated. No, I’m not into that.

I like watching people get the crap beaten out of them more like than the c**p beaten out of myself,” the athlete added.

The MLB legend made this confession in a hilarious manner that made Graves laugh out loud. The WWE commentator understood and validated his emotions. After all, both Steve Austin and Hogan were ring dominators during their prime time in pro wrestling.

Who was Hulk Hogan scared of during his wrestling years?

At the beginning of their feud, Hogan was scared of the pro wrestling legend Andre the Giant. The reason most lied in the inaugural Hall of Famer’s physicality. His massive size wasn’t merely a show, but the wrestler was indeed strong. So, at first, Hogan was afraid that Andre might ‘break him in half’ during a match. Since Hogan ultimately had to face ‘The Giant’ one day, he had to get over his fear.

The former wrestler eventually got over his fear of Andre, making him a stronger wrestler than ever before. But John Kruk’s resume suggests that he was never able to get over his fear of the pro wrestling industry.
